Neighbor to Neighbor recommends WDVA grants for non-profits serving veterans

Organizations in Door and Kewaunee Counties that serve veterans can get some much-needed help through the Wisconsin Department of Veterans Affairs Non-Profit Grant program.  The grants are available to any 501-(c) (3) group that provides any type of service or financial assistance to veterans.  Ann Bennett, Executive Director of Neighbor to Neighbor, says a nearly $3200 grant in 2016 helped her organization provide wheelchairs to veterans in need through Door County Medical Center and VA facilities in Green Bay and Milwaukee.

 


 

Bennett recommends the WDVA Non-Profit grant program to any group that provides benefits to veterans.  Organizations can apply for funding until August 30th.
